**Onboarding: Siftwall bloom layer**

Siftwall sits in front of the Kevra key-value store and short-circuits lookups for keys that definitely don't exist. False positives pass through to Kevra; false negatives are impossible by construction. Filter size and hash count live in `siftwall.env` as `SW_BITS` and `SW_HASHES`. Rebuilds run nightly from the Kevra keyspace snapshot. For the security review: note that Siftwall authenticates to Kevra at startup, and the credential it presents is defined on the line that follows.

secret setting of hahig-fawig: COURIER_KEY3=c95

- [ ] Key ceremony step 7: Before re-keying the Loamport archive, confirm the monthly table partitions are frozen — no writes to the current month's partition during the ceremony, or checksums won't match. Quick sanity check: partition count should equal months since launch. Once frozen, unlock the ceremony kit with the recovery passphrase shown just below.

unlock words, baweg-bafop: raleth-zoriel-kelix-tammir-quenmir-zorys-eliix-zorox-istion

Subject: Memtrace cut-over complete

Team,

Cut-over to Memtrace v2 for GPU memory profiling finished last night. Old v1 agents are disabled; any tickets referencing v1 dashboards should be closed as resolved-by-migration. Sampling overhead is now under 2% and allocation traces include kernel names. Known gap: profiles older than 30 days were not migrated. Point customers at the v2 docs for setup questions. For reference when troubleshooting, the agent now runs with the following configuration.

settings of bagaf-bawip:
[aldax]
port = 5000
region = south-4
host = aldax.brasklabs.corp
team = brivan
timeout_ms = 2000
retries = 2

ParcelPing fires a webhook on every scan event: pickup, transit, delivery, exception. Plugins must respond 2xx within 5 seconds or the event requeues. Payloads are JSON, signed per the spec in the dev portal. For local testing, replay historical events from the staging events table. Point your test harness at the database using the following.

primary connection of kagup-yafof = mssql://eliiel_svc:sEtyLqo@db-d010.zarqeltech.local:5432/pelix